以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  请教个sql代码  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=104253)

--  作者:yjf123
--  发布时间:2017/7/26 11:06:00
--  请教个sql代码

合并两个表后再汇总查询怎么写?

s.elect 品号,sum(入库数) as 入库数,sum(出库数) as 出库数 from (s.elect 品号,入库数,0 as 出库数 from {YW_样品入库单明细}  UNION ALL s.elect 品号,0,出库数 from {YW_样品出库单明细}) group by 品名


--  作者:有点甜
--  发布时间:2017/7/26 12:18:00
--  
s.elect 品号,sum(入库数) as 入库数,sum(出库数) as 出库数 from (s.elect 品号,入库数,0 as 出库数 from {YW_样品入库单明细}  UNION ALL s.elect 品号,0,出库数 from {YW_样品出库单明细}) as a group by 品名
[此贴子已经被作者于2017/7/26 12:17:52编辑过]

--  作者:yjf123
--  发布时间:2017/7/26 12:34:00
--  
不行
--  作者:有点甜
--  发布时间:2017/7/26 12:39:00
--  
不可能,上传实例说明。
--  作者:yjf123
--  发布时间:2017/7/26 13:24:00
--  
例子
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:sql测试.foxdb


--  作者:有点甜
--  发布时间:2017/7/26 13:52:00
--  
 select 品号,sum(入库数) as 入库数,sum(出库数) as 出库数  from (select 品号,入库数,0 as 出库数 from {YW_样品入库单明细} UNION ALL select 品号,0,出库数 from {YW_样品出库单明细}) group by 品号